What is Drupal?
Drupal is an open source Content Management System (CMS), used by tens of thousands of companies and organizations and powered by a community of hundreds of thousands of users across the world.
Drupal can be customized to look and behave in almost any way imaginable and there are over 10,000 free Drupal modules (features) available. Everything from email newsletter systems and forums to facebook integration and SMS notifications, are all available for use out of the box without any custom programming required.
Why should I use Drupal on my project?
There's hundreds of reasons to use Drupal on your project, here's just a few highlights.
- When you choose Drupal, you're joining a community of hundreds of thousands of people across the world. Some of the largest companies and government organizations in the world use Drupal. Including Nokia, Sony Music, Amnesty International, Greenpeace, Warner Bros, AOL, Fedex, the U.S Government, the Australian Prime Minister, the New Zealand government and Harvard University.
- Drupal is an open source WCMS. That means Drupal is free - there's no license cost. Drupal consultancies (like themesandmodules.com) make money by providing customization, support and other professional services, instead of selling license fees.
- Drupal provides common website features like customer login areas out-of-the-box. There's thousands of free open source modules ("features") that can quickly be installed and customized on your website. This means you can focus your time and money on generating a business return, not on managing complex programming projects.
- Because there are thousands of features already built by the community, you save money and can reallocate budget from programming and development to marketing.
- A Drupal website is easy to use and maintain. Without technical skills, a person using Drupal is able to add and update information using a simple browser based interface.
- It's easy to integrate Drupal with other software - like internal product databases and accounting systems.
